Market Context

Recent trading activity for TMUSL has come in at normal volumes, in line with trailing average trading levels for the instrument, with no unusually high or low volume spikes recorded in recent weeks. As a long-dated debt issuance from a leading U.S. telecom operator, TMUSL trades in line with broader investment-grade corporate credit trends, particularly the telecom sector debt segment. Market data shows that the telecom credit space has outperformed other industrial credit sectors this month, as investors have rotated into relatively high-yielding, low-credit-risk assets amid ongoing uncertainty around future interest rate policy. Recent market analysis of TMUSL performance notes that the instrument has seen low idiosyncratic volatility recently, with price moves almost entirely correlated to shifts in long-dated U.S. Treasury yields, rather than company-specific news from T-Mobile US. Analysts estimate that this correlation could persist in the near term, barring any unexpected announcements related to T-Mobile US’s credit profile.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, TMUSL is currently trading between two well-defined key levels: immediate support sits at $23.71, while immediate resistance is at $26.21. The instrument’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ating neutral short-term momentum, with no signals of overbought or oversold conditions as of the latest trading data. Short-term moving averages are trading near TMUSL’s current price of $24.96, suggesting limited directional bias among short-term traders at present, while longer-term moving averages sit slightly below current levels, potentially acting as a secondary support zone in the event that the immediate $23.71 support level is breached. The recent 0.60% gain recorded in the latest session came on normal volume, indicating no strong conviction from either bullish or bearish market participants in the most recent price action. The tight range between support and resistance suggests that the instrument is in a consolidation phase for the time being, per technical analysis conventions for fixed-income instruments. Outlook

Looking ahead, TMUSL faces two clear near-term technical scenarios that market participants may monitor. A sustained break above the $26.21 resistance level on higher-than-average volume could potentially signal a shift to positive short-term momentum, which would likely attract additional interest from technical traders focused on corporate debt instruments. Conversely, a sustained break below the $23.71 support level could possibly lead to further near-term downside pressure, as traders holding short-term positions may adjust their exposure accordingly. Beyond technical levels, TMUSL’s price action may be heavily influenced by upcoming macroeconomic announcements, particularly updates to long-term interest rate outlooks and changes in investment-grade credit spreads. As a 2069 maturity note, TMUSL is particularly sensitive to shifts in long-term yield expectations, so market participants may tie their positioning in the instrument closely to incoming macroeconomic data in the coming weeks.
